diff --git a/.gitignore b/.gitignore index 1d85f8ff..b1d42a94 100644 --- a/.gitignore +++ b/.gitignore @@ -1,7 +1,4 @@ back/dist-西海岸-后台管理.zip -front/public/index.html -front/public/index.html back/public/index.html back/dist-西海岸-后台管理-带配置文件.zip back/dist-市局-后台管理-带配置文件.zip -front/public/index.html diff --git a/back/src/i18n/zh-CN.js b/back/src/i18n/zh-CN.js index a3c903e3..e78f7fd2 100644 --- a/back/src/i18n/zh-CN.js +++ b/back/src/i18n/zh-CN.js @@ -545,4 +545,19 @@ t.notice.new = '有新通知' t.notice.disconnect = '连接断开' t.notice.disconnectMessage = 'WebSocket连接已断开,请检查网络' +t.projectList = {} +t.projectList.projectName='项目名称' +t.projectList.projectUnit='申请单位' +t.projectList.departm='责任处室' +t.projectList.date='申请日期' +t.projectList.district='所属区市' +t.projectList.contacts='业务联系人' +t.projectList.contactstel='业务联系人电话' +t.projectList.technology='技术联系人电话' +t.projectList.technologytel='技术联系人电话' + + + + + export default t diff --git a/back/src/mixins/view-module.js b/back/src/mixins/view-module.js index cc07db43..ab4c9931 100644 --- a/back/src/mixins/view-module.js +++ b/back/src/mixins/view-module.js @@ -2,7 +2,7 @@ import Cookies from 'js-cookie' import qs from 'qs' import { deepClone } from '@/utils/form-generator/index' export default { - data () { + data() { /* eslint-disable */ return { // 设置属性 @@ -17,8 +17,8 @@ export default { exportURL: '', // 导出接口,API地址 requestCallback: null // 获取列表以后执行的回调 }, - flag:false, - time:null, + flag: false, + time: null, // 默认属性 dataForm: { }, // 查询条件 @@ -38,19 +38,19 @@ export default { } /* eslint-enable */ }, - created () { + created() { if (this.mixinViewModuleOptions.createdIsNeed) { this.query() } }, - activated () { + activated() { if (this.mixinViewModuleOptions.activatedIsNeed) { this.query() } }, methods: { // 获取数据列表 - query () { + query() { this.dataListLoading = true this.$http.get( this.mixinViewModuleOptions.getDataListURL + '?' + qs.stringify({ @@ -118,11 +118,11 @@ export default { }) }, // 多选 - dataListSelectionChangeHandle (val) { + dataListSelectionChangeHandle(val) { this.dataListSelections = val }, // 排序 - dataListSortChangeHandle (data) { + dataListSortChangeHandle(data) { if (!data.order || !data.prop) { this.order = '' this.orderField = '' @@ -133,13 +133,13 @@ export default { this.query() }, // 分页, 每页条数 - pageSizeChangeHandle (val) { + pageSizeChangeHandle(val) { this.page = 1 this.limit = val this.query() }, // 分页, 当前页 - pageCurrentChangeHandle (val) { + pageCurrentChangeHandle(val) { this.page = val this.query() }, @@ -148,7 +148,7 @@ export default { this.query() }, // 新增 - addOrUpdateHandle (id) { + addOrUpdateHandle(id) { this.addOrUpdateVisible = true this.disabled = false this.$nextTick(() => { @@ -159,7 +159,7 @@ export default { }, // 组件服务新增 - addOrUpdateHandleAI (id) { + addOrUpdateHandleAI(id) { // const infoList = [] let showList = [] this.$http.get('category/getCategoryTree').then(({ data: res }) => { @@ -217,7 +217,7 @@ export default { }, 100) }, // 应用资源新增 - addOrUpdateHandleServe (id) { + addOrUpdateHandleServe(id) { // const infoList = [] let showList = [] this.$http.get('category/getCategoryTree').then(({ data: res }) => { @@ -275,7 +275,7 @@ export default { }, 100) }, // 修改 - UpdateHandle (val) { + UpdateHandle(val) { this.addOrUpdateVisible = true this.disabled = false const cloneVal = deepClone(val) @@ -300,7 +300,7 @@ export default { }) }, // 关闭当前窗口 - closeCurrentTab (data) { + closeCurrentTab(data) { var tabName = this.$store.state.contentTabsActiveName this.$store.state.contentTabs = this.$store.state.contentTabs.filter(item => item.name !== tabName) if (this.$store.state.contentTabs.length <= 0) { @@ -312,7 +312,7 @@ export default { } }, // 删除 - deleteHandle (id) { + deleteHandle(id) { if (this.mixinViewModuleOptions.deleteIsBatch && !id && this.dataListSelections.length <= 0) { return this.$message({ message: this.$t('prompt.deleteBatch'), @@ -346,7 +346,7 @@ export default { }).catch(() => { }) }, - deleteHandle2 (id) { + deleteHandle2(id) { console.log('删除========================》', id, this.dataListSelections) const ids = [] if (id) { @@ -364,7 +364,7 @@ export default { }) }, // 导出 - exportHandle () { + exportHandle() { var params = qs.stringify({ token: Cookies.get('ucsToken'), ...this.dataForm diff --git a/back/src/views/main-sidebar.vue b/back/src/views/main-sidebar.vue index 00535e99..af5f8261 100644 --- a/back/src/views/main-sidebar.vue +++ b/back/src/views/main-sidebar.vue @@ -2,7 +2,7 @@ * @Author: kongjun qdkongjun@gmail.com * @Date: 2022-06-20 09:29:59 * @LastEditors: kongjun qdkongjun@gmail.com - * @LastEditTime: 2022-06-21 10:37:47 + * @LastEditTime: 2022-06-22 10:04:56 * @FilePath: \back\src\views\main-sidebar.vue * @Description: 这是默认设置,请设置`customMade`, 打开koroFileHeader查看配置 进行设置: https://github.com/OBKoro1/koro1FileHeader/wiki/%E9%85%8D%E7%BD%AE --> @@ -47,7 +47,19 @@ export default { width: 266px; .aui-sidebar__inner { width: 260px; - overflow-y: hidden; + //overflow-y: hidden; + /*滚动条样式*/ + &::-webkit-scrollbar { + width: 0px; + } + &::-webkit-scrollbar-thumb { + border-radius: 5; + background: rgba(0, 0, 0, 0.25); + } + &::-webkit-scrollbar-track { + border-radius: 0; + background: #f2f2f2; + } .aui-sidebar__menu { width: 266px; } diff --git a/back/src/views/main.vue b/back/src/views/main.vue index 2dd2f26a..612ba48d 100644 --- a/back/src/views/main.vue +++ b/back/src/views/main.vue @@ -136,8 +136,5 @@ export default { diff --git a/back/src/views/modules/ability/bsabilityai.vue b/back/src/views/modules/ability/bsabilityai.vue index e06e60dc..947710db 100644 --- a/back/src/views/modules/ability/bsabilityai.vue +++ b/back/src/views/modules/ability/bsabilityai.vue @@ -1,10 +1,7 @@ - + - {{ + {{ $t("query") }} @@ -49,7 +46,7 @@ :height="qp ? '650px' : '650px'" border @selection-change="dataListSelectionChangeHandle" - style="width: 100%;" + style="width: 100%" > - {{ - findValue(scope.row.infoList, item.attrType) - }} + {{ findValue(scope.row.infoList, item.attrType) }} + + diff --git a/back/src/views/modules/canassigncase/index.vue b/back/src/views/modules/canassigncase/index.vue new file mode 100644 index 00000000..9489a202 --- /dev/null +++ b/back/src/views/modules/canassigncase/index.vue @@ -0,0 +1,327 @@ + + + + + + + + + {{ + $t("query") + }} + + + {{ + $t("export") + }} + + + 挂接 + + + {{ $t("deleteBatch") }} + + + 重置 + + + + + + + + + {{ findValue(scope.row.infoList, item.attrType) }} + + + + + {{ $t("update") }} + {{ $t("delete") }} + 展示 + 开发文档 + + + + + + + + + + + + + diff --git a/back/src/views/modules/canassigncase/upload.vue b/back/src/views/modules/canassigncase/upload.vue new file mode 100644 index 00000000..69980adc --- /dev/null +++ b/back/src/views/modules/canassigncase/upload.vue @@ -0,0 +1,101 @@ + + + + 点击上传 + + 只能上传{{ accept }}文件,最多上传{{ limit }}个附件! + + + + + + diff --git a/back/src/views/modules/project/list.vue b/back/src/views/modules/project/list.vue index 31227923..c144ba58 100644 --- a/back/src/views/modules/project/list.vue +++ b/back/src/views/modules/project/list.vue @@ -3,10 +3,13 @@ - + - + + + + @@ -20,9 +23,9 @@ - - - + + + {{ $getDictLabel("order_status", scope.row.status) }} @@ -69,7 +72,8 @@ export default { dataForm: { orderId: '', status: '', - userId: '' + userId: '', + departm:'' } } }, diff --git a/back/src/views/modules/sys/user.vue b/back/src/views/modules/sys/user.vue index cbb91933..bd4a4be4 100644 --- a/back/src/views/modules/sys/user.vue +++ b/back/src/views/modules/sys/user.vue @@ -1,32 +1,75 @@ - + - + - + - - {{data.postName}} + + {{ data.postName }} - + - {{ $t('query') }} + {{ + $t("query") + }} - {{ $t('add') }} + {{ $t("add") }} - {{ $t('deleteBatch') }} + {{ $t("deleteBatch") }} - {{ $t('export') }} + {{ $t("export") }} 重置 @@ -38,28 +81,97 @@ border @selection-change="dataListSelectionChangeHandle" @sort-change="dataListSortChangeHandle" - style="width: 100%;"> - - - - - - + style="width: 100%" + > + + + + + + {{ $getDictLabel("gender", scope.row.gender) }} - + - {{ $t('user.status0') }} - {{ $t('user.status1') }} + {{ + $t("user.status0") + }} + {{ + $t("user.status1") + }} - - + + - {{ $t('update') }} - {{ $t('delete') }} + {{ $t("update") }} + {{ $t("delete") }} @@ -70,84 +182,100 @@ :total="total" layout="total, sizes, prev, pager, next, jumper" @size-change="pageSizeChangeHandle" - @current-change="pageCurrentChangeHandle"> + @current-change="pageCurrentChangeHandle" + > - + diff --git a/front/public/index.html b/front/public/index.html index deb29db3..af10b5b8 100644 --- a/front/public/index.html +++ b/front/public/index.html @@ -1,32 +1,31 @@ - - - - - - - - <%= htmlWebpackPlugin.options.title %> - - - - - - - + + + + + + <%= htmlWebpackPlugin.options.title %> + + + + + + - - - - - - - + + + + + + + - - - - - - - - - - - - - - - - - - - - - - - - - - - - - + + + + + + + + + + + + + + + + + + + + + + + + + + + + - - - + + + - - - - - - We're sorry but <%= htmlWebpackPlugin.options.title %> doesn't work + + + + + We're sorry but <%= htmlWebpackPlugin.options.title %> doesn't work properly without JavaScript enabled. Please enable it to continue. - - - - - - - - - - - + + + + + + + + + + + + + <%= VUE_APP_TITLE %> - - <%= VUE_APP_TITLE %> - - - - - - \ No newline at end of file + + +